Transaction 3fa30efc79e23552872bf55701a505620c4a423f929345afbf60331339972821

2 Input
2 Outputs
  • 3fa30efc79e23552872bf55701a505620c4a423f929345afbf60331339972821:0
  • value  44721252
    address  bc1ql5dnguuhnst587lfw44w7cvcuxfs62hd3czw0r
  • 3fa30efc79e23552872bf55701a505620c4a423f929345afbf60331339972821:1
  • value  166937303
    address  bc1qm4jzxz0vfue6c5h42t02crw23ydqap6llvdttz